Output 63c7877115f503169c57019d4e053ec1c68446abf93d4e4ce091c38c3a98d03d:0

value
5436315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e00f4cf53306878002ca447227c15bd68687a1e5 OP_EQUAL
address
3N7jccsN1PoWDGBHbALcrAaLt9DntCzo1D
transaction
63c7877115f503169c57019d4e053ec1c68446abf93d4e4ce091c38c3a98d03d